RSI is pointless if BTC is about to go in overdrive. The trend is your friend.

Still RSI tells you good things.
At least it happened in past.
Look what happens after lines.



A bit rude, but what I mean to say with that:
  • Bitcoin is volatile; you don't get in to pick up pennies but to take an asymmetric bet with limited downside and very high upside
  • so you rather add to positions in ferocious downturns than try to time the market for an intermediate top
  • if Bitcoin does a 2011/2013 redux, you would miss the best gains
  • seeing tops in RSI over the past does not mean knowing beforehand what the top will be (RSI could rise even further)
It is an indicator, but not more than that. If you're in it for the long play (the asymmetric bet) instead of day trading, it would be better to ignore it and just add to your position over time. Best sell indicator: if Bitcoin price doubles in 1 week  Grin

RSI seems more useful in a long grind down during (multi-)year downtrends.

To add to this a bit more (we are here to learn from each other):



If we take an extreme RSI (87) as threshold to exit, not may signals remain left. If BTC balloons extreme, you would miss out on considerable gain. Under 'normal' price gain, the signal seems to works better, but there's always the danger of missing the next major leap up.

Current RSI top in play is not within this extreme RSI of 87. Let's see whether we bounce at 50.


zooming in on missing a factor 2.7 by bailing out too soon.
